Output a58595252f82fddbc4a70b56b447619f278fa80d7bf661335f025489aabee8f8:6

value
21888638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 728e69eeb369b239de3a0a425269d38d1746e4ac OP_EQUAL
address
MJLssPAqRX9DFWN1u3E7pK6tjRWiVdUY8W
transaction
a58595252f82fddbc4a70b56b447619f278fa80d7bf661335f025489aabee8f8
spent
true